Why Use Live Polling During Web Streaming?

Live polling transforms passive viewers into active participants, enhancing attentiveness and making your event more dynamic. It provides instant insights into audience opinions, knowledge levels, and preferences, allowing you to tailor your content on the fly. Plus, polls add an element of gamification, making the experience more enjoyable.

Key Features to Look for in Live Polling Tools

  • Real-time Interaction: Instant results display to keep engagement high.
  • Ease of Use: Simple for both hosts and participants, with no complicated setup.
  • Customization: Ability to create various question types like multiple choice, scales, or open-ended.
  • Integration: Smooth compatibility with popular streaming platforms like Zoom, Microsoft Teams, YouTube Live, etc.
  • Accessibility: Mobile-friendly interface to ensure everyone can join effortlessly.
  • Data Export: Option to download poll results for post-event analysis.

Mentimeter

Mentimeter is another popular platform that offers live polling, quizzes, and Q&A features. It integrates well with presentations and allows for diverse question types, making it great for educational webinars and corporate events.

Slido

Slido is widely used for interactive Q&A and polling during live streams and webinars, especially in business contexts. It integrates easily with Zoom and Microsoft Teams, providing seamless audience interaction.

Kahoot!

Kahoot! is ideal when you want to gamify learning experiences. Often used in education and training, it brings playful competitions to your virtual events with quizzes and polls.

How to Maximize Engagement with Live Polls

  • Plan Polls Strategically: Use polls at key moments to recapture attention.
  • Explain the Purpose: Let your audience know why their feedback matters.
  • Share Results: Display answers instantly to foster conversation.
  • Follow Up: Use insights for Q&A or to pivot content accordingly.
